java.lang.Objectumontreal.iro.lecuyer.charts.ContinuousDistChart
public class ContinuousDistChart
This class provides tools to plot the density and the cumulative probability of a continuous probability distribution.
| Constructor Summary | |
|---|---|
ContinuousDistChart(ContinuousDistribution dist,
double a,
double b,
int m)
Constructor for a new ContinuousDistChart instance. |
|
| Method Summary | |
|---|---|
void |
setParam(double a,
double b,
int m)
Sets the parameters a, b and m for this object. |
String |
toLatexCdf(int width,
int height)
Exports a chart of the cdf to a LATEX source code using PGF/TikZ. |
String |
toLatexDensity(int width,
int height)
Similar to toLatexCdf, but for the probability density instead
of the cdf. |
JFrame |
viewCdf(int width,
int height)
Displays a chart of the cumulative distribution function (cdf) on the screen using Swing. |
JFrame |
viewDensity(int width,
int height)
Similar to viewCdf, but for the probability density instead
of the cdf. |
